Top 5 Pokemon Collector Games on iOS in Belarus: Q2 2023

In the second quarter of 2023, the performance of the top 5 Pokemon collector games on the iOS platform in Belarus showcased various trends in weekly downloads, revenue, and active users. Here's a detailed look at each app's performance based on Sensor Tower data.

Pokémon UNITE from The Pokemon Company had a fluctuating weekly revenue, peaking at $36 in the last week of May. Weekly downloads varied, reaching a high of 87 in late March but saw a dip to 11 in early May. Active users started at 578 in late March, experiencing a slight decline, then stabilizing around 500 by the end of June.

Monster Box! by Yso Corp saw minimal revenue, with a peak of $13 in early May. Downloads were generally low, with occasional spikes such as 16 in mid-June. The app had 10 active users by the end of June.

Pokémon Quest, also from The Pokemon Company, did not generate revenue during this period. Downloads were highest in late April with 28, but the numbers dwindled to zero by late June.

Genopets: Move. Play. Create. by Monarch Gaming LLC had no revenue reported. Downloads were highest at 39 in late March but dropped significantly, maintaining low single digits through the quarter.

Evertale from ZigZaGame Inc. saw a consistent revenue trend, averaging around $4 weekly, with a slight increase to $9 in the last week of June. Downloads were low, peaking at 16 in late March and fluctuating minimally throughout the quarter.
